    Shaq Rookie Card...

    I was searching online for this type of forum because my dad purchased a Shaquille O'Neal Rookie Card Recently in Mint Condition. If I recall it is Fleer Ultra #328... and I think Beckett has it listed at $10.00. My question is how much is a card like this going to go up in price if anything? He plans on giving it to me and I'm just going to hold on to it as I'm a card collector, but not as informed as a lot of you hardcore collectors are so any thoughts or comments would be helpful... thanks!

    If you wanted to make money on that card, your dad should have sold it when it came out. That decade - the 90s - was one of the most overproduced eras in hobby history.

    He'll probably get a fraction of what he could've gotten back then.

    Eh, there are only a few Shaq rookies that sell for anything. The Stadium Club Beam Team, and the NBA Hoops Draft Picks card. Both sell for quite a bit. Early to mid 90's cards do not sell for a lot of money. There are just a handful of inserts that sell for close to book. Now late 90's cards are where the real scarcity started to come in. There are some ridiculously high selling cards from the late 90's.
